The National Council of Negro Women, Stafford-Fredericksburg Section comprises talented and dedicated women who strive to promote community enrichment by empowering, informing and uplifting women and children in communities of color.
To accomplish this goal, our organization sponsors outreach projects including, but not limited to providing educational supplies to local schools, presenting STEM workshops that engage young people in technology activities, feeding homeless families, presenting free educational presentations on topics such as financial planning,
genealogy, HIV/AIDS, breast cancer, and mental health chaired by professionals working in their respective fields, and providing supplies and funding targeted to assist families of domestic violence who are in shelters and need of counseling. Our outreach also includes raising awareness about the benefits of health and wellness through family-oriented events in association with NCNW National’s Good Health WINS
initiative geared to end the pandemic, address health disparities, and shine a light on the importance of good health. In addition, we partner with other non-profit organizations engaged in activities that match our mission.
To finance these projects and other activities, we host entertaining fundraisers that energize our members and are supported by the residents of the communities we serve.
Our name is National Council of Negro Women, Stafford-Fredericksburg Section; however, we welcome members from all regions who share our mission. We are proud to be of assistance to our area and are eager to have new members join us in our efforts.
